Конец холивара. Pascal vs C. М. Кривцов

Чтение книги онлайн.

Читать онлайн книгу Конец холивара. Pascal vs C - М. Кривцов страница 3

Конец холивара. Pascal vs C - М. Кривцов

Скачать книгу

целого.

      SIN (X) – вычисление синуса угла, заданного в радианах.

      SQR (X) – вычисление квадрата числа X.

      SQRT (X) – вычисление корня квадратного из X.

      TRUNC (X) – отбрасывает дробную часть числа X.

      Оператор присваивания

      Оператор присваивания – :=. Для удобства понимания записи алгоритмов его можно читать, например, так:

      X := … – пусть X будет ….

      2. Программные конструкции

      2.1. Ветвление (выбор)

      2.1.1. Альтернатива (условный оператор)

      Пример 1.1: Вычисление значений функции Y=1/X.

      Если X ≠ 0

      то писать (1/X)

      иначе писать (‘0 не входит в область определения функции Y=1/X’);

      IF X <> 0

      THEN WRITE (1/X)

      ELSE WRITE (‘0 не входит в область определения функции Y=1/X’);

      IF – если.

      THEN – то.

      ELSE – иначе.

      Блок-схема алгоритма вычисления значений этой функции:

      Условный оператор

      2.1.2. Неполный условный оператор

      Пример 1.2: Если X <3, то вывести на печать значение X.

      IF X <3 THEN WRITE (X);

      Неполный условный оператор

      > – больше

      – меньше

      > = – не меньше

      <= – не больше

      = – равно

      <> – не равно

      AND – и.

      OR – или.

      NOT – не.

      Пример сложного (составного) условия:

      IF (Z> X) OR (X> Y) THEN…

      2.1.3. Оператор варианта (переключатель)

      Переключатель

      Пример 1.3.1

      Выбрать N из

      1: писать (‘N равно единице’);

      2: писать (‘N равно двум’);

      3, 4: писать (‘N равно трём или четырём’)

      Конец;

      Конец ознакомительного фрагмента.

      Текст предоставлен ООО «ЛитРес».

      Прочитайте эту книгу целиком, купив полную легальную версию на ЛитРес.

      Безопасно оплатить книгу можно банковской картой Visa, MasterCard, Maestro, со счета мобильного телефона, с платежного терминала, в салоне МТС или Связной, через PayPal, WebMoney, Яндекс.Деньги, QIWI Кошелек, бонусными картами или другим удобным Вам способом.

      Примечания

      1

      Компилятор – программа, выполняющая компиляцию, то есть – трансляцию программы, составленной на исходном языке высокого уровня, в эквивалентную программу на низкоуровневом языке, близком к машинному коду.

/9j/4AAQSkZJRgABAQIAHAAcAAD/4gxYSUNDX1BST0ZJTEUAAQEAAAxITGlubwIQAABtbnRyUkdCIFhZWiAHzgACAAkABgAxAABhY3NwTVNGVAAAAABJRUMgc1JHQgAAAAAAAAAAAAAAAAAA9tYAAQAAAADTLUhQICA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AABFjcHJ0AAA

Скачать книгу